While I understand you sentiment in terms of a performance engine... an electric outboard would have amazing application in many boats.

1) houseboat lake powell with a pair of twin electric OBs / lithium battery bank and a solar array on top of the upper patio cover,.. would result in a house boat with endless range and no 1000s of dollar bills at the end of the trip... and you also already have a generator if the sun and clouds don't cooperate...
2) Dingys/tenders for cruisers, no more extra/separate fuel to deal with
3) both applications above go from gas/oil based OBs with rigorous maintenance schedules to basically maintenance free...
4) If the range is good it might also become the defacto choice for non performance pontoon boats that only want to go 15 mph... no more 75-90 hp pontoons.
